Elizabeth Taylor Pop Quiz

Which animated TV series did an animated Elizabeth star in?
Which animated TV series did an animated Elizabeth star in?
Choose the right answer:
Option A Beavers And Butt Head
Option B Tom And Jerry
Option C The Simpsons
Option D South Park
 Berni posted over a year ago
skip question >>
save